“I once asked my mother why she'd loved my father, and if she'd truly loved him, why she had left. He was my twin, she said. As if that were all the explanation needed to answer both questions.
Jude was not my twin. We were not two mirrors. We did not dress alike, could not be easily confused for brother and sister -- though we got looks sometimes, in restaurants. Waitresses trying to guess the dynamic. Father and daughter? Lovers? A student and professor with an inappropriate relationship?”
―
Thirst for Salt
